Wearing the proper clothing in the outdoors is a matter of both comfort and survival. Our advice about what to wear has saved lives. Being safe and comfortable in the outdoors depends on the environment you create around your body with clothing. To obtain maximum comfort with minimum weight, you should mix and match layers for the right amount of insulation, ventilation and weather protection. Where, when and why you are outside all determine how you should dress.
